**Ticket: Export retries silently exhausted in Fernhollow Reports.** When a scheduled export to the Driftbin archive fails, the retry loop runs three attempts but never logs the final failure, so maintainers see nothing in the audit stream. Please add exponential backoff, persist the last error payload, and surface a status flag in the exports table. The failing run's trace token follows.

pipeline stamp: htk4_66df

## Ferndrop Environments — Partner SFTP Drop

Ferndrop ingests nightly partner files via the Quillmark SFTP drop. Staging and prod use separate drop hosts; never point staging at the prod path. Files land under a partner-specific subdirectory and are swept every 15 minutes by the ferndrop-ingest worker. Failed sweeps retry three times, then alert. Rotate the drop credentials quarterly; release manager owns the rotation window. The current environment configuration for both drops is as follows.

config for bahop-baduf:
[kasion]
team = lamath
access_code = ac_d807e5
host = kasion.paliqcloud.corp
port = 4000
owner = julix.tamvan
peer = frair.qorvelsoft.local

### 2.14.2 — DNS defaults

Resolver behavior in Gantrel Gateway changed: retries now rotate across all configured upstreams instead of hammering the first one, which caused the intermittent lookup failures seen on-call last week. Negative-cache TTL was also shortened. If resolution flaps again, compare the live values against the new defaults below.

config for yajep-bahif:
QUENIX_HOST=quenix.tolvaqlabs.internal
QUENIX_PORT=6379